Course details
Strategic Planning and Visioning: This unit focuses on developing a clear vision and strategy for process improvement, aligning with organizational goals and objectives, and setting priorities for improvement initiatives. •
Leadership and Influencing: This unit emphasizes the importance of effective leadership and influencing skills in driving process improvement, building high-performing teams, and communicating change to stakeholders. •
Process Mapping and Analysis: This unit covers the techniques and tools used to map and analyze processes, identify inefficiencies, and develop solutions to improve performance and efficiency. •
Change Management and Communication: This unit focuses on the skills and techniques required to manage change and communicate effectively with stakeholders, including employees, customers, and suppliers. •
Performance Measurement and Metrics: This unit covers the importance of measuring and tracking performance, developing key performance indicators (KPIs), and using data to drive decision-making. •
Team Leadership and Development: This unit emphasizes the importance of developing and leading high-performing teams, including skills such as coaching, mentoring, and team building. •
Process Improvement Tools and Techniques: This unit covers the various tools and techniques used in process improvement, including Lean, Six Sigma, and other methodologies. •
Organizational Culture and Behavior: This unit focuses on the impact of organizational culture and behavior on process improvement, including the role of employee engagement and motivation. •
Stakeholder Management and Engagement: This unit covers the skills and techniques required to manage and engage stakeholders, including employees, customers, and suppliers, to drive process improvement. •
Sustainability and Continuous Improvement: This unit emphasizes the importance of embedding sustainability and continuous improvement into organizational culture, including the role of process improvement in driving long-term success.
Career path
| **Career Role** | Description | Industry Relevance |
|---|---|---|
| Process Improvement Manager | Oversees process improvement initiatives to increase efficiency and reduce costs. Develops and implements process maps, workflows, and standard operating procedures. | Relevant to industries such as manufacturing, healthcare, and finance. |
| Project Manager | Plans, organizes, and oversees projects from initiation to completion. Ensures timely delivery, within budget, and to the required quality standards. | Essential in industries like construction, IT, and consulting. |
| Data Analyst | Analyzes and interprets complex data to inform business decisions. Develops and maintains databases, reports, and visualizations. | Relevant to industries such as finance, marketing, and healthcare. |
| Business Analyst | Identifies business needs and develops solutions to improve processes, products, and services. Works closely with stakeholders to gather requirements and implement changes. | Essential in industries like finance, retail, and technology. |
| Operations Manager | Oversees the day-to-day operations of a company or department. Ensures efficient use of resources, manages budgets, and implements quality control measures. | Relevant to industries such as manufacturing, logistics, and hospitality. |
